Here's the happy ending story of Lily:
As promised here is an update on Lily. We do not know what her original name is since when we got her from T.L.C. she hadn't been named. We got Lily on Saturday, September 24th. We jumped in the car that day and on a whim decided to go rescue another dog. Lily was the first dog I saw. One of the volunteers pointed her out to me and said that she was lonely because the rest of her litter had already been adopted and she was the last one. Of course being the softie that I am, it broke my heart. She came right up to the gate to me and started wagging her tail and licking my hand. We made sure that we brought our other 2 dogs so that all 3 could meet on neutral ground. All 3 dogs visited with each other in the yard and at that point I knew we were going to take her home.
Lily is now 7 months old and happy and healthy. She has grown to about 33 pounds, but she acts like she is about 70 pounds. She absolutely loves her brother and sister. Her sister Kasey just kind of watches her with a keen eye and when she's had enough of Lily's antics, Kasey lets her know. Lily's brother Chuck, whom is also a rescued dog from T.L.C. and a former V.I.P. puppy, is her favorite one to play with. Since Lily is a herding dog, Chuck's ankles are a prime target for her. I love to see them play and Lily just hanging on to his back legs while he's trying to run away. Since we got Lily, it prompted us to get a bigger house and sell our townhouse. Now all 3 dogs have a huge fenced in backyard to play and run around. I am so happy that we decided to take Lily home and add to our "family". We do not have children so all 3 of our dogs get tons of love and attention. Even though Lily was the last picked in her litter, I think she got the best home of all. We love her to death and she loves to cuddle with us at night and with her brother and sister. I have sent some pictures too so you can see what a wonderful and beautiful dog she has turned out to be.
Thank you so much for our latest addition!
